Kwangjong Park, Commissioner of the Gwangju Regional Tax Office, has been implementing tax administration that reaches into the lives of citizens by consecutively meeting with local tax offices, small business owners, and self-employed individuals.
On May 14, Park visited the Gwangju Tax Office, and on May 15, he visited the Jeongeup Tax Office to inspect the progress of the "2024 Comprehensive Income Tax Final Return and Regular Application for Tax Credits."
Commissioner Park personally toured the tax filing counters, listened to visitors to identify any difficulties or inconveniences they faced during the filing and application process, and encouraged the staff.
In particular, Commissioner Park announced that the payment deadlines for victims and bereaved families of the Jeju Air passenger plane accident, taxpayers in special disaster areas, and exporting small and medium-sized enterprises would be automatically extended until September 1. He also stated that even taxpayers who are not subject to automatic extension but are experiencing business difficulties and apply for an extension will be actively supported.
Kwangjong Park, Commissioner of the Gwangju Regional Tax Office, visited the Goryoin Village in Wolgok-dong, Gwangsan-gu on the 12th to engage in on-site communication. Photo by Gwangju Regional Tax Office
Prior to this, on May 12, Commissioner Park visited the Goryoin Village in Wolgok-dong, Gwangsan-gu, Gwangju, and on May 14, he visited the Chungjang-ro Merchants Association in Dong-gu, Gwangju, continuing his direct on-site communication with vulnerable and marginalized neighbors, as well as small business owners and self-employed individuals.
